United States Magnetic Separator for Flour Milling Market Overview
The United States Magnetic Separator for Flour Milling Market is centered around specialized equipment designed to remove metal contaminants and impurities from flour and grain products during processing. Its core purpose is to enhance product purity, ensure safety, and maintain high quality standards in flour production. This market exists primarily to address the fundamental problem of metal contamination, which can compromise food safety, damage machinery, and lead to costly recalls. By integrating magnetic separation technology into milling lines, producers can effectively prevent foreign metal particles from reaching consumers, thereby safeguarding brand reputation and complying with stringent safety regulations. The primary value proposition lies in providing a reliable, efficient, and non-destructive means to improve product quality and operational safety, serving mill operators, quality assurance teams, and food safety regulators.

The Building Blocks – United States Magnetic Separator for Flour Milling Market
The fundamental building blocks of the United States Magnetic Separator for Flour Milling Market include core magnetic separation technologies, such as electromagnetic and permanent magnetic systems, and the supporting infrastructure like stainless steel housings, conveyor integrations, and cleaning mechanisms. These components work together to create an effective separation ecosystem: the magnetic core captures ferrous contaminants, while the housing and conveyor systems facilitate seamless integration into milling lines. Maintenance tools and control panels enable operators to monitor and adjust performance, ensuring consistent operation. Each element is essential; without robust magnetic cores, the system cannot reliably attract metal particles, and without proper integration components, the separator cannot function efficiently within the complex milling environment. This interconnected architecture ensures the market's operational reliability and safety compliance.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1. What is the role of magnetic separators in flour milling?
Magnetic separators remove metal contaminants from flour, ensuring product purity and safety. They enhance process efficiency and comply with food safety standards.

Q5. What types of magnetic separators are most commonly used in flour milling?
Permanent magnetic separators are most common due to their low maintenance and high efficiency, suitable for continuous operation in mills.
